We've had takeaway from Olla Messa and enjoyed the pizzas. The dough is homemade and it's thin and crispy with decent toppings so when there was a Scoopon deal for a seafood platter with chips, rocket salad and a bottle of wine we decided to give it a go and dine in.

It was easy to get a  reservation so Steve and I headed there on the Friday evening. We took a table amidst others and left ourselves in the care of the waitstaff and kitchen.

The food didn't take long. A platter of mussels, white fish in tomato sauce, a couple of prawns, a few scallops and some calamari was deposited on our table along with some fries and the salad.

The seafood platter was ok, the fries were crunchy, the salad was good so all in all it was an acceptable meal. The seafood was probably frozen but it wasn't offensive. The entire meal would not have cost the $139 it purports. The deal cost us $50 given that wine, chips and salad would probably be nigh on $40 there is some value there.

We found the service a little haphazard as water glasses were left unfilled for a while and our plates weren't cleared by the time we left. There was another table who had had the same food as us and they'd finished their's way before we did and their plates were still hanging around. We weren't asked about dessert.

This place is close enough to be convenient. I would stick to the pizzas but this average experience hasn't put me off or enthused me enough to put it on my list of faves or places to avoid.
